Introduction to ChatGPT

ChatGPT is an advanced natural language processing (NLP) model developed by OpenAI, a leading artificial intelligence research organization. It is based on the GPT-3 architecture and uses deep learning techniques to generate human-like text in response to a given prompt.

The “GPT” in ChatGPT stands for “Generative Pre-trained Transformer,” which refers to the model’s architecture and training process. The model is pre-trained on a large corpus of text data, which allows it to generate text that is fluent and coherent, with a high degree of accuracy and context sensitivity.

ChatGPT has the ability to complete sentences, generate new text, translate languages, answer questions, and even engage in conversation. It can be fine-tuned for specific tasks and applications, making it a versatile tool for a wide range of industries, including healthcare, finance, customer service, and more.

One of the key advantages of ChatGPT is its ability to generate text that is virtually indistinguishable from human-written text. This makes it a powerful tool for automating tasks that would normally require human input, such as content creation and customer support.

However, there are also concerns about the potential impact of ChatGPT and other advanced NLP models on the job market and society as a whole. Critics argue that these models could lead to widespread automation and job displacement, as well as new challenges around privacy, ethics, and bias.

Despite these challenges, ChatGPT is widely regarded as a groundbreaking achievement in the field of AI and natural language processing. Its potential to revolutionize the way we communicate and interact with technology is significant, and it is likely to play an increasingly important role in the years to come.

Understanding Natural Language Processing (NLP)

Natural language processing (NLP) is a subfield of artificial intelligence (AI). It focuses on teaching machines to understand and generate human language. The goal of NLP is to enable computers to interact with humans in natural ways, such as through conversation or text-based communication. This involves analyzing and processing text data to identify patterns, meanings, and relationships. As well as generating new text that is contextually appropriate.

Key Techniques and Tools:

NLP relies on a variety of techniques and tools to process and generate text data. Machine learning algorithms are often used to train models on large datasets of text, allowing the models to learn patterns and relationships that can be used to generate new text or perform other tasks. Neural networks, particularly recurrent neural networks (RNNs), are commonly used in NLP to analyze and generate sequences of text. Deep learning techniques, such as convolutional neural networks (CNNs) and transformers, are also used to enhance NLP models.

Common NLP Tasks:

NLP is used to perform a wide range of tasks, including text classification, sentiment analysis, named entity recognition, topic modeling, and more. Text classification involves categorizing text data into different classes or categories, such as spam or not spam. Sentiment analysis involves identifying the overall sentiment or mood of a piece of text, such as whether a tweet is positive or negative. Named entity recognition involves identifying and categorizing specific entities mentioned in text, such as people, places, and organizations.

Challenges in NLP:

Despite advances in NLP, there are still many challenges that arise in this field. One of the biggest challenges is the complexity and ambiguity of natural language, which can make it difficult for machines to accurately understand and generate text. Additionally, NLP models need to be able to handle a wide variety of text data types and formats, which can require significant preprocessing and cleaning. There are also concerns around bias and fairness in NLP, as models can inadvertently replicate and amplify biases present in the data they are trained on.

Applications of NLP:

NLP has a wide range of applications in different industries, including chatbots, virtual assistants, content creation, customer service, and more. Chatbots and virtual assistants use NLP to understand and respond to user input, allowing for natural and seamless communication. Content creation tools use NLP to generate new content, such as articles or social media posts, based on a given prompt or topic. Customer service platforms use NLP to analyze and respond to customer inquiries, helping to improve response times and efficiency.

Applications of ChatGPT

ChatGPT is a powerful language model that has a wide range of potential applications across various industries. Here are some examples of how ChatGPT is currently being used:

Chatbots and Virtual Assistants:

Chatbots and virtual assistants are becoming increasingly common in industries such as customer service and e-commerce. These tools use ChatGPT to understand and respond to user input, allowing for natural and seamless communication. ChatGPT can help chatbots and virtual assistants generate more human-like responses and better understand the intent behind user queries, leading to improved customer satisfaction and engagement.

Content Creation:

ChatGPT can be used to generate a wide variety of content types, including articles, social media posts, and product descriptions. Content creation tools use ChatGPT to generate new content based on a given prompt or topic, allowing for faster and more efficient content creation. ChatGPT can also be used to summarize longer pieces of text, making it easier for readers to quickly understand the main points.

Language Translation:

ChatGPT can be used to develop more accurate and efficient language translation tools. By training ChatGPT on large datasets of text in multiple languages, it is possible to develop models that can accurately translate between languages, with less need for human intervention. This can be particularly useful in industries such as healthcare and international business, where communication across language barriers is important.

Personalization:

ChatGPT can be used to personalize content and recommendations for users. By analyzing user behavior and preferences, ChatGPT can generate personalized recommendations for products or services, as well as personalized content such as articles or social media posts. This can help improve user engagement and drive sales.

Creative Writing:

ChatGPT can be used to assist with creative writing tasks, such as writing fiction or poetry. By providing a starting prompt or idea, ChatGPT can generate ideas and suggestions that can help writers overcome writer’s block or generate new ideas. ChatGPT can also be used to assist with editing and revision, helping writers identify areas where their writing could be improved.

Healthcare:

ChatGPT can be used in healthcare applications, such as clinical decision-making and patient communication. By analyzing patient data and medical records, ChatGPT can help healthcare professionals make more accurate and informed decisions. ChatGPT can also be used to develop chatbots or virtual assistants that can assist patients with basic medical questions or concerns.

Limitations of ChatGPT

While ChatGPT is an impressive language model, it is not without its limitations. Here are some of the key limitations to consider:

Bias:

Like all language models, ChatGPT is trained on a large dataset of language examples. If the training data is biased, then ChatGPT may also be biased in its language generation. This can lead to unintentional discrimination and reinforce existing biases. It is important to carefully curate the training data and test ChatGPT for bias in order to mitigate this limitation.

Contextual Understanding:

While ChatGPT is able to generate language based on its training data, it can struggle with understanding the nuances of context. For example, if a user asks a question with a sarcastic tone, ChatGPT may not be able to accurately detect the sarcasm and provide an appropriate response. This limitation can lead to miscommunication and misunderstandings.

Lack of Emotional Intelligence:

While ChatGPT is able to generate language with impressive fluency, it lacks emotional intelligence. ChatGPT is not able to detect or convey emotions such as empathy, sympathy, or humor. This can limit its usefulness in contexts such as mental health counseling, where emotional intelligence is essential.

Limited Knowledge:

While ChatGPT is able to generate language based on its training data, it is limited by the knowledge contained within that data. If a user asks a question that falls outside the scope of its training data, ChatGPT may not be able to provide an accurate response. This can limit its usefulness in fields such as medicine or law, where specialized knowledge is required.

Computational Resources:

While ChatGPT has made significant advancements in natural language processing, it still requires significant computational resources to function at its full capacity. This can limit its accessibility to smaller businesses or organizations with limited resources.
